Strengths: Good looking, remote, front input, great price. Good features.
Weaknesses: Weak bass, volume knob changes fader, eq., ballance, etc. and can be pressed by accident..
Summary: Overall this is a good stereo... I have bought 2.. one for my car and one for my boat. I like the front input jack... makes MP3 players/XM/ laptops easy to plug in. to change the balance/fader/ EQ you have to push the volume knob. The problem is that it is often pushed when you are trying to adjust the volume... For some reason the bass is weak with this unit... I have to have the bass level turned all the way up even with amplified subs.. but then it sounds good...

Strengths: Good sound quality, it great for ipod, too
Weaknesses: NA
Summary: The CDX-GT200 has improved the sound of my factory speakers remarkably. The thing sounds great to my ear. The radio has 18 presets for FM and 12 for AM.
I used to have a first-generation Aiwa MP3-capable CD deck installed in the car (before it was vandalized) and this Sony sounds MUCH better, using the same speakers.
It plays all the CD's I have burned with MP3 files and it navigates through folders quite well, allowing me to place whole albums in separate folders on the CD. The display shows, folder/album and song names nicely.
Though there was conflicting information on whether this deck would fit the Subaru Forester at various sites on the Web, I was able to install it myself by discarding the included mounting "sleeve" and the faceplate trim that comes with it. I had to use two other screws to mount the Subaru frame directly to holes in the sides of the player, but it is in nice and secure, and it looks fine.
The best thing is the sound though. For this price, it was a big and pleasent surprise.
